Biography
Roman Lazarevich Karmen (born Efraim Leyzorovich Korenman) (Russian: Роман Лазаревич Кармен; 30 November [O.S. 17 November] 1906 – 28 April 1978) was a Soviet film director, war cinematographer, documentary filmmaker, journalist, screenwriter, pedagogue, and publicist. Karmen was born to a Jewish family in Odessa. His father was the writer Lazar Karmen (real name Leyzor Korenman) and his mother was the translator Dina Leypuner.
